. At first, it was just a simple creature standing in the void, without direction, without a story. But after a long discussion about this character with Christopher, we wanted to give it life, to give it a purpose. This is how the personification of escape was born; a creature running away from a cloud of green dust, chased by a dark, moving form something almost alive.
When I showed this drawing to a classmate, he told me it was the story of his life. He had spent his existence running away running from his problems, his past, running from everything. This is the essence of this artwork. It is not just about an escape; it questions what makes us run and what always tries to catch up with us.
